NORTH CAROLINA GENERAL ASSEMBLY

1963 SESSION

 

 

CHAPTER 712

HOUSE BILL 1227

 

 

AN ACT TO APPOINT THE HONORABLE JOHN W. UMSTEAD, JR., AS A LIFE MEMBER OF THE NORTH CAROLINA HOSPITALS BOARD OF CONTROL AND TO PROVIDE THAT HE SERVE AS CHAIRMAN OF SAID BOARD AT HIS PLEASURE AS LONG AS HIS HEALTH PERMITS AND TO APPOINT HIM AS CHAIRMAN EMERITUS OF SAID BOARD FOR LIFE UPON HIS RESIGNATION AS CHAIRMAN.

 

WHEREAS, The Honorable John W. Umstead, Jr., has been a member of the North Carolina Hospitals Board of Control since April of 1945 and has served as chairman of said board since May of 1953; and

WHEREAS, Mr. Umstead has rendered long, faithful, unselfish, and invaluable service to the State of North Carolina in general and to the State mental institutions in particular: Now, therefore,

 

The General Assembly of North Carolina do enact:

 

Section 1.  In recognition of the unselfish and patriotic services of The Honorable John W. Umstead, Jr., over a long period of years as a member and as Chairman of the North Carolina Hospitals Board of Control, the said Mr. Umstead is hereby made a life member of this board, and it is hereby provided that he remain chairman of this board at his pleasure as long as his health permits.

Sec. 2.  Should The Honorable John W. Umstead, Jr., resign as Chairman of the North Carolina Hospitals Board of Control, he is hereby named to the position of Chairman Emeritus of the North Carolina Hospitals Board of Control to serve in said capacity for as long as he may live following such resignation as chairman of the board.

Sec. 3.  All laws and clauses of laws in conflict with this Act are hereby repealed.

Sec. 4.  This Act shall be in full force and effect from and after its ratification.

In the General Assembly read three times and ratified, this the 5th day of June, 1963.
